Madusa Company allocates costs from the payroll department (S1) and the maintenance department (S2) to the molding (P1), finishing (P2), and packaging (P3) departments. Payroll department cost are allocated based on the number of employees in the department and maintenance department costs are allocated based on the number of square feet which the production department occupies within the factory. Information about the departments is presented below:
Department Cost Number of Employees Number of square feet occupied
Payroll (S1) $143,000 2 2,000
Maintenance (S2) $220,000 8 64,000
Molding (P1) 73 100,000
Finishing (P2) 49 60,000
Packaging (P3) 24 40,000
Medusa uses the direct method to allocate cost. Round all answers to the nearest dollar.
Question 1: What amount of the payroll department cost will be allocated to the molding department?
